torque technique for EUS-guided FNB in solid pancreatic masses

Prospective randomized study comparing torque by twisting the scope and standard technique for EUS-guided tissue acquisition using core biopsy needles in solid pancreatic masses

Inclusion criteria

Inclusion criteria: Patients were eligible for the study based on the following criteria: suspected solid pancreatic masses based on clinical work up and image modality that required cytopathological confirmation.

Exclusion criteria

Exclusion criteria: Exclusion criteria included: (a) cystic pancreatic lesions without the evidence of solid component suspected with malignant transformation; (b) cardiopulmonary instability; (c) severe coagulopathy (international normalized ratio > 1.5 or platelet count < 50,000 cells/cubic millimeter [cmm3]); (d) inability to suspend antithrombotic therapy; (e) pregnancy; (f) refusal to provide informed consent or participate in the study.

Design outcomes

Primary

MeasureTime frame
the procurement rates of histologic cores that the cyto-pathologist considered to be of optimal quality for histological evaluation of the needle gauge used for the EUS-FNB procedure

Secondary

MeasureTime frame
diagnostic performance: diagnostic accuracy, sensitivity, specificity, PPV, NPV;Technical failure;Procedure related adverse events
